To run 99 Levels To Hell (2014) on PC you need at least a Intel Core i5 2410M 2.30Ghz processor and a Intel HD Graphics Family, with 4GB of RAM and 50GB of free storage. For higher settings and frame rates, the recommended specs are a Intel Core i5 and a N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1060 with 16GB of RAM.
